mirror of
https://github.com/penpot/penpot.git
synced 2025-07-31 21:58:35 +02:00
🐛 Fix request render after pending calls have finished on set-objects
This commit is contained in:
parent
dadeda4476
commit
ecd3245612
1 changed files with 6 additions and 3 deletions
|
@ -783,8 +783,13 @@
|
|||
(rx/tap (fn [_] (request-render "set-objects")))
|
||||
(rx/reduce conj [])
|
||||
(rx/subs! (fn [_]
|
||||
(clear-drawing-cache)
|
||||
(request-render "pending-finished")
|
||||
(.dispatchEvent ^js js/document event))))
|
||||
(.dispatchEvent ^js js/document event))))
|
||||
(do
|
||||
(clear-drawing-cache)
|
||||
(request-render "pending-finished")
|
||||
(.dispatchEvent ^js js/document event)))))
|
||||
|
||||
(defn process-object
|
||||
[shape]
|
||||
|
@ -804,8 +809,6 @@
|
|||
(recur (inc index) (into pending pending')))
|
||||
pending))]
|
||||
(perf/end-measure "set-objects")
|
||||
(clear-drawing-cache)
|
||||
(request-render "set-objects")
|
||||
(process-pending pending)))
|
||||
|
||||
(defn clear-focus-mode
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ue